About

Dr. Thirumalai Ganesan Govindaswamy is a pioneering surgeon whose research is reshaping the landscape of minimally invasive adrenal surgery. His primary focus lies in advancing robotic and laparoscopic techniques for adrenalectomy, particularly for large and complex tumors where traditional open surgery has long been the standard. Dr. Govindaswamy’s major contribution is his rigorous, multi-institutional evaluation of robot-assisted laparoscopic adrenalectomy (RALA), demonstrating that it can achieve excellent peri- and post-operative outcomes even for sizable masses. His landmark 2020 study, “Robot Assisted Laparoscopic Adrenalectomy: Does Size Matter?” (12 citations), directly challenged the conventional wisdom that large tumors require open surgery, providing critical evidence that RALA is both safe and effective regardless of tumor dimensions. This work, alongside his 2022 comparative analysis across three institutions, has been instrumental in advocating for RALA as a potential new standard of care. By systematically comparing open, laparoscopic, and robotic approaches, Dr. Govindaswamy is providing the data needed to shift clinical practice toward less invasive, more patient-friendly options, marking him as a key innovator in the field of endocrine surgery.
